What is slippage in crypto

In the fast-paced world of cryptocurrency trading, understanding various market dynamics is crucial for success. One such concept is slippage. Slippage refers to the difference between the expected price of a trade and the actual price at which the trade is executed.

Understanding Slippage

When you place an order to buy or sell a cryptocurrency, you expect it to be filled at a specific price. However, due to market volatility and liquidity issues, the price can change between the time you place the order and the time it is executed. This difference is slippage.

Factors Contributing to Slippage

  • Market Volatility: High volatility can lead to rapid price changes, increasing the likelihood of slippage.
  • Liquidity: Low liquidity means there are fewer buyers or sellers available, making it harder to execute trades at the desired price. Large orders can significantly impact the price, leading to slippage.
  • Order Size: Larger orders are more susceptible to slippage, especially in less liquid markets.
  • Transaction Speed: Slower transaction processing can result in price changes before the trade is executed.

Managing Slippage

While slippage cannot be entirely eliminated, traders can take steps to minimize its impact:

  • Use Limit Orders: Set a maximum acceptable price for buying or a minimum acceptable price for selling.
  • Trade in Liquid Markets: Focus on cryptocurrencies and exchanges with high trading volume.
  • Smaller Order Sizes: Break large orders into smaller ones to reduce the impact on price.
  • Monitor Market Conditions: Be aware of market volatility and adjust your trading strategy accordingly.
